企业级Linux系统深度解析:选择、配置与安全56
在企业环境中,选择合适的Linux发行版至关重要。它直接影响着系统的稳定性、安全性、可维护性和生产力。不像个人电脑用户可以根据个人偏好选择操作系统,企业需要考虑诸多因素,例如:应用程序兼容性、硬件支持、安全策略、维护成本以及技术支持的可用性。 本文将深入探讨企业常用Linux系统,涵盖选择、配置和安全等关键方面。
一、主流企业级Linux发行版:
目前,市场上有多种备受企业青睐的Linux发行版,它们各有优势,适合不同的应用场景。以下列举几种常见的,并分析其特点:
Red Hat Enterprise Linux (RHEL): RHEL以其稳定性、安全性以及广泛的企业级支持而闻名。它是许多关键任务应用程序的基础,并提供长期的支持周期,这对于企业来说至关重要。然而,RHEL是商业版本,需要购买许可证。
CentOS Stream: CentOS Stream是Red Hat Enterprise Linux的社区支持版,与RHEL保持高度一致,并提供更频繁的更新。它适合那些希望获得RHEL的稳定性和功能,但又不想支付许可证费用的用户。但是,需要注意的是,CentOS Stream并不提供与RHEL相同的长期支持。
Oracle Linux: Oracle Linux是另一个强大的企业级Linux发行版,它与RHEL高度兼容,并提供Unbreakable Enterprise Kernel (UEK),这是一个针对企业环境优化的内核。它同样提供长期支持和企业级的技术支持。
SUSE Linux Enterprise Server (SLES): SLES是另一个广泛使用的企业级Linux发行版,以其稳定性和易于管理而闻名。它提供了强大的安全功能和广泛的硬件支持。
Ubuntu Server: 虽然Ubuntu通常被视为桌面操作系统,但其服务器版本也越来越受到企业的重视。它拥有庞大的社区支持,丰富的软件包,以及相对较低的入门门槛。对于一些对成本敏感的企业,或需要快速部署的场景,Ubuntu Server是一个不错的选择。
二、企业级Linux系统的配置:
选择合适的发行版只是第一步,有效的系统配置同样至关重要。这包括但不限于以下几个方面:
内核优化: 根据应用场景和硬件资源,选择合适的内核参数,例如调整内存管理、进程调度和I/O调度算法,以优化系统性能。
网络配置: 正确配置网络接口、防火墙和路由规则,以确保网络安全和高可用性。这包括静态IP地址配置、动态主机配置协议(DHCP)设置以及防火墙规则的制定。
存储管理: 选择合适的存储解决方案,例如本地磁盘、网络存储(NAS)或存储区域网络(SAN),并配置相应的存储管理工具,以确保数据的安全性和可用性。这可能涉及逻辑卷管理(LVM)的配置和使用。
用户和权限管理: 建立完善的用户和权限管理体系,以控制对系统资源的访问,并防止未授权的访问。这包括创建用户组,设置用户权限,以及使用安全策略。
安全加固: 定期更新系统和应用软件,以修复安全漏洞。启用安全功能,例如SELinux或AppArmor,以增强系统安全性。定期进行安全审计,以识别和解决潜在的安全风险。
三、企业级Linux系统的安全:
安全是企业级Linux系统部署的核心关注点。以下是一些关键的安全措施:
访问控制: 实施严格的访问控制策略,限制对系统资源的访问,并防止未授权的访问。这包括使用基于角色的访问控制(RBAC)和多因素身份验证(MFA)。
防火墙配置: 配置防火墙规则,以阻止来自不受信任来源的流量。定期审查和更新防火墙规则,以适应不断变化的安全威胁。
入侵检测和预防: 部署入侵检测和预防系统(IDS/IPS),以检测和阻止恶意活动。定期监控系统日志,以识别和响应安全事件。
漏洞管理: 定期扫描系统以查找漏洞,并及时安装安全补丁。使用漏洞扫描工具,可以有效地识别并解决安全漏洞。
数据备份和恢复: 定期备份重要数据,并制定数据恢复计划,以应对数据丢失或损坏的情况。这包括制定备份策略、选择合适的备份工具以及测试恢复过程。
四、
选择和部署合适的企业级Linux系统需要周全的规划和实施。通过仔细评估不同发行版的特性、进行恰当的系统配置和实施强大的安全措施,企业可以构建一个稳定、安全且高效的IT基础设施。持续的监控、更新和安全审计对于维护一个安全的企业级Linux环境至关重要。 选择合适的Linux发行版和有效的系统管理策略是企业获得长期稳定和安全运行的关键因素。
2025-06-20
新文章

Linux系统停止更新的风险与应对策略

Linux系统应用架构深度解析:内核、系统调用与用户空间

iOS系统仿制:技术挑战与核心组件剖析

iOS系统在电视平台的应用与挑战

RackNerd服务器上安装Windows系统的专业指南

Windows系统定价策略及背后的操作系统技术考量

Linux系统中gs命令详解:Ghostscript的应用与高级用法

华为鸿蒙双系统设置详解:内核、虚拟化及安全机制

Windows系统反复重启:深入分析及故障排除指南

Windows系统模拟苹果环境及相关安全风险
热门文章

iOS 系统的局限性

Linux USB 设备文件系统

Mac OS 9:革命性操作系统的深度剖析

华为鸿蒙操作系统:业界领先的分布式操作系统

**三星 One UI 与华为 HarmonyOS 操作系统:详尽对比**

macOS 直接安装新系统,保留原有数据

Windows系统精简指南:优化性能和提高效率
![macOS 系统语言更改指南 [专家详解]](https://cdn.shapao.cn/1/1/f6cabc75abf1ff05.png)
macOS 系统语言更改指南 [专家详解]

iOS 操作系统:移动领域的先驱
